Traditional drug‐eluting stents often delay endothelialization whilst inhibiting intimal hyperplasia. In article 1800207 by Juhui Qiu, Guixue Wang, and co‐workers, an arsenic trioxide‐eluting stent effectively facilitates rapid re‐endothelialization whilst preventing in‐stent restenosis.
